Synthetic wigs are a versatile and affordable alternative to human hair wigs, offering a wide range of styles, colors, and textures. However, synthetic wigs require special care and maintenance to keep them looking their best and extend their lifespan. Brushing your synthetic wig is a crucial part of this maintenance routine, as it helps remove tangles, prevent matting, and maintain the wig’s shape and style. In this comprehensive guide, we’ll delve into the art of brushing synthetic wigs, providing step-by-step instructions, tips, and tricks to ensure your wig remains lustrous and tangle-free.

Understanding the Unique Nature of Synthetic Hair

Before embarking on the brushing process, it’s essential to understand the unique properties of synthetic hair. Unlike human hair, synthetic hair is non-porous, meaning it doesn’t absorb moisture or natural oils from the scalp. This lack of natural lubrication makes synthetic hair more prone to tangling and matting, especially when exposed to friction or heat. Therefore, it’s crucial to use the right tools and techniques when brushing your synthetic wig to avoid causing damage or breakage.

Essential Tools for Brushing Synthetic Wigs

Gather the following tools before starting the brushing process:

  • Wide-toothed comb: A wide-toothed comb is ideal for detangling synthetic hair without causing breakage. Choose a comb with rounded teeth to prevent snagging or pulling on the fibers.
  • Detangling spray: A detangling spray specifically designed for synthetic wigs can help loosen knots and tangles, making the brushing process easier and more effective.
  • Wig stand: A wig stand is a convenient tool for holding the wig securely while brushing, allowing you to work with both hands.
  • Soft cloth or towel: A soft cloth or towel can be used to gently wipe away any excess detangling spray or debris from the wig.

Step-by-Step Guide to Brushing a Synthetic Wig

1. Prepare Your Wig: Place your synthetic wig on a wig stand or mannequin to secure it in place. This will allow you to brush the wig thoroughly without accidentally pulling or stretching the fibers.
2. Detangling Spray Application: Apply a small amount of detangling spray to the wig, focusing on areas prone to tangling, such as the ends and the nape of the neck. The detangling spray will help loosen knots and make the brushing process smoother.
3. Start Brushing from the Ends: Begin brushing the wig from the ends, working your way up to the roots. This technique prevents tangles from forming at the roots and helps maintain the wig’s shape.
4. Use Gentle Strokes: Use gentle, downward strokes when brushing the wig. Avoid using harsh or aggressive strokes, as these can damage the synthetic fibers and cause breakage.
5. Detangle Knots Patiently: If you encounter a knot, be patient and work it out gently with your fingers or the wide-toothed comb. Avoid pulling or tugging on the knot, as this can cause the fibers to break.
6. Brush in the Direction of the Style: When brushing the wig, follow the direction of the style. For example, if the wig has layers, brush each layer in the direction it falls. This will help maintain the wig’s natural shape and style.
7. Finish with a Soft Cloth: Once you’ve brushed the entire wig, use a soft cloth or towel to gently wipe away any excess detangling spray or debris from the wig. This will help keep the wig looking clean and fresh.

Additional Tips for Brushing Synthetic Wigs

  • Regular Brushing: Brush your synthetic wig regularly, ideally after each use, to prevent tangles and matting. Regular brushing will also help maintain the wig’s shape and style.
  • Avoid Heat Styling: Heat styling tools, such as curling irons and flat irons, can damage synthetic hair. If you need to style your wig, use low heat settings and apply a heat protectant spray to minimize damage.
  • Store Your Wig Properly: When not in use, store your synthetic wig in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Use a wig stand or mannequin to maintain the wig’s shape and prevent tangling.
  • Professional Care: If you’re unsure about how to properly brush or care for your synthetic wig, consider taking it to a professional wig stylist for assistance.

FAQ:

Q: How often should I brush my synthetic wig?

A: Ideally, you should brush your synthetic wig after each use to prevent tangles and matting. Regular brushing will also help maintain the wig’s shape and style.

Q: What type of brush should I use for my synthetic wig?

A: Use a wide-toothed comb or a brush specifically designed for synthetic wigs. Avoid using brushes with metal bristles, as these can damage the synthetic fibers.

Q: Can I use regular detangling spray on my synthetic wig?

A: No, it’s best to use a detangling spray specifically designed for synthetic wigs. Regular detangling sprays may contain ingredients that can damage synthetic hair.

Q: How can I prevent my synthetic wig from tangling?

A: Regular brushing, proper storage, and avoiding heat styling can help prevent your synthetic wig from tangling. You can also apply a leave-in conditioner or detangling spray to the wig to reduce friction and prevent tangles.

Q: How can I clean my synthetic wig?

A: To clean your synthetic wig, gently wash it in lukewarm water with a mild shampoo designed for synthetic wigs. Avoid using harsh detergents or conditioners, as these can damage the synthetic fibers. Rinse the wig thoroughly and let it air dry on a wig stand.
